FunkTrooper Posted July 17, 2009 Share Posted July 17, 2009 I don't like Sonic 1 because of no spin dash. The Sega Saturn version of the game (included in the Sonic Jam collection) has an optional spin dash for Sonic 1. They also made the Sonic 3 level select easier to enter: you can enter it on the tiltle screen in your own time and it'll work. There were a few other enhancements made to the Saturn versions of the Sonic games, including time attack modes, and different difficulty settings. It's a shame that every re-release since then has just been an emulation of the Mega Drive games... well except the PC Sonic and Knuckles, with its groovy alternative soundtrack! :D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
